Treatments For Anxiety Symptoms

Self-care techniques can be beneficial for anyone who feels anxious. However, if your anxiety is extreme and it is affecting your daily activities or your relationships you must seek treatment from an GP or mental health professional.

A doctor can refer you to a psychologist or psychiatrist who is trained in diagnosing mental illnesses and providing psychotherapy. These treatments include medication as well as c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T).

Benzodiazepines

Royal_College_of_Psychiatrists_logo.pngA type of sedative called benzodiazepines may reduce the symptoms of anxiety, including restlessness and muscle tension. The most commonly used benzodiazepines are alprazolam (Xanax) as well as chlordiazepoxide HCl (Librium), and diazepam (Valium). Benzodiazepines are not prescribed as often than in the past but they are still effective in treating GAD. They can help people through a crisis, or a intense period of anxiety. They work in minutes and relieve symptoms. However, they can also become addictive and are dangerous when mixed with other substances or alcohol. They are not suitable for everyone.

GAD is characterized by persistent excessive worry that causes problems with everyday activities. It could be related to money, health, family or work. It's hard to control and often causes people to be prepared for disaster even though there is no reason to do such a thing. It could cause people to withdraw from friends and family to avoid stressful situations, which can lead to isolation and depression.

There are a variety of treatments for anxiety disorders, such as medication and talk therapy. Medications may be prescribed by psychiatrists or general practitioners (doctors). Antidepressants, which are usually first-line treatments for depression, also reduce symptoms of anxiety and depression of anxiety. Escitalopram (Lexapro) and fluoxetine (Prozac) are two antidepressants. Other medications like antipsychotics and anticonvulsants may also be used in small doses.

Psychotherapy is an approach to therapy that helps you learn how to manage your emotions. It can also teach you ways to cope with stress and fear. Based on your anxiety disorder, cognitive behavioral therapy can help you recognize negative thoughts and confront them. It can also help you to practice relaxation techniques, like meditation and breathing exercises.

Different types of talk therapy may be effective for treating anxiety disorders. Psychiatrists or psychologists can assist in finding the appropriate treatment to suit your condition. They can teach you to relax and how to take care of yourself. They can also suggest different types of treatments. Changing your thinking could be very beneficial however it takes time to see results.

C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T).

C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T) is one of the most effective psychological treatments for anxiety attack symptoms female. This treatment helps people identify and change their negative thinking behavior, emotions, and feelings. It also provides individuals with self-help techniques that improve their quality of living.

CBT has been demonstrated to be as effective as medications for people suffering from anxiety disorders. It focuses on transforming dysfunctional thought patterns and distressing emotional or physiological sensations. Many anxiety disorders can be treated using cognitive behavioral therapy, such as generalized anxiety disorder social anxiety disorder, and panic disorder. CBT can also be used to treat phobias and other anxiety disorders such as obsessive-compulsive disorder and posttraumatic disorder.

People who suffer from anxiety often do not realize their thoughts and actions are irrational. No matter the situation they may be nervous. It is because their brains have been overwhelmed by negative thoughts and thoughts. These negative thoughts, or cognitions, cause a variety of physical responses like a fast heart rate and shallow breathing. They can even trigger panic attacks, which are extremely unpleasant.

When someone is stressed it is normal for them to avoid situations that make them feel that way. This is a way of reducing their stress, but it has an unintended effect of preventing them from having fun in their lives. People suffering from generalized severe anxiety disorder symptoms disorder might avoid social situations, such as family gatherings, or public speaking. These types of activities are very important to people, and not participating in them could lead to loneliness and loneliness.

Cognitive-behavioral Therapy is a highly effective treatment for anxiety symptoms, including GAD. It is a short-term procedure that can be carried out by a qualified counselor or on your own. It helps you confront your fears using a variety of techniques, including exposure therapy and relaxation breathing. Exposure therapy involves gradually exposing yourself to things that make you anxious for time-spans of time. Relaxation breathing helps you take deep breaths from your diaphragm, which can reduce heightened physiological arousal. Combined with these techniques, CBT is one of the most effective treatments for reducing worry.

Medication

If you are constantly worried and are unable to control, it is called generalized stomach anxiety symptoms disorder. The symptoms could include sweating, heart palpitations or sleeplessness. You might also experience difficulties in staying focused or concentrating. GAD can affect both your capacity to function and also your relationships with others. Treatment is important to manage your somatic symptoms of anxiety. Treatment options include psychotherapy, medication or both.

Your doctor will determine whether you have GAD by speaking with you about your symptoms and performing a a physical exam. They will inquire about your family history, your life experiences and if you've had any other mental health issues. The cause of GAD is not known, but it seems to be prevalent in families. Genetics and stress could be involved.

You can lower anxiety if you suffer from GAD. You may need to test several different medications until you discover the one that works best for you. Your doctor will work closely with you to determine the best dosage to ease your symptoms without making too much of you drowsy.

coe-2022.pngGAD is treated using antidepressants, such as SSRIs or SNRIs. These medications can take a few weeks to begin working however they can dramatically improve your symptoms. Beta-blockers are generally prescribed to treat high blood pressure. They can help with physical symptoms like heartbeats that are rapid and shaking. Buspirone is a medication for anxiety that can reduce your symptoms.

Psychotherapy or talk therapy may aid in treating anxiety disorders. C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T) is the most popular type of psychotherapy for anxiety disorders. It teaches you to recognize patterns of thinking that lead to anxiety and to change them. It is essential to adhere to the treatment plan to ensure you get the maximum benefits from it.

A healthy lifestyle can also improve your anxiety symptoms. Make sure you eat healthy and get enough sleep. Exercise can release chemicals in the brain that improve mood and calm your mind. Avoid alcohol and recreational drug use as they can worsen anxiety. Discuss with your doctor about joining an organization for self-help or support for those suffering from anxiety. This can be helpful and uplifting, and it's important to stay connected with other people.

Psychotherapy

Although it may be difficult to seek assistance however, there is hope for those who suffer from anxiety disorders. Many people discover that psychotherapy, also known as talk therapy, is as effective as medications in treating symptoms of anxiety. Psychotherapy can teach you to change your negative thoughts and feelings so that you can overcome your anxieties and relax. It can also help you build a stronger social support.

Your therapist will employ various techniques based on your specific anxiety disorder and the underlying cause of your symptoms. For instance, cognitive behavior therapy (CBT) has been proven to be the most effective treatment for anxiety-related conditions. When you participate in CBT your therapist will work with you to determine the root of your anxiety and devise a plan to overcome them. Your therapist will employ relaxation techniques and exposure therapy to assist you in overcoming your anxiety. Exposure therapy involves gradually exposing yourself to objects or situations that trigger anxiety. This is done by taking gradual steps until your anxiety decreases.

You can also improve your mental well-being by avoiding substances like alcohol, eating a healthy, balanced diet, exercising for 30 minutes a day and spending time with friends and family who can assist you in coping. Avoid caffeine as it may cause symptoms for certain people. You may also consult your physician about supplements or herbal remedies. Inform your doctor if you intend to use any herbal supplements or over-the-counter medications. Certain supplements can interact with your medication and cause your anxiety.

Your healthcare provider will ask you questions about your symptoms and will conduct an examination if they suspect that you may have an anxiety disorder. They will look for indications of depression and other medical problems. The doctor will look over your symptoms, and how they affect your life, to arrive at the diagnosis. They will also use the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ders which is published by the American Psychiatric Association, to confirm your diagnosis.

Anxiety is a normal aspect of life, but it can become out of control and cause problems with your daily activities when it gets to be too much. The treatment you seek can help you return to a more enjoyable, productive life. You can reduce symptoms by speaking with a therapist and taking anxiety medication in accordance with the directions. It may take some time before you feel better, but you must be perseverant.
